Pirates’ Clear Mandate Against Tricky Kruger United Trip

Orlando Pirates assistant coach Rayaan Jacobs anticipates a tricky fixture when they face Kruger United in their Betway Premiership clash at Mbombela Stadium on Tuesday evening.

The Soweto giants head into the match highly motivated after advancing to the MTN8 final for the fifth consecutive time, and they will be looking to maintain their winning momentum in the league.

The Buccaneers defeated Sekhukhune United 4-0 on aggregate in their two-legged semifinal.

Pirates are yet to suffer a defeat in the league and currently sit at the top of the table with 10 points from four games.

In contrast, Kruger United are at the bottom of the table with just one point from their opening four matches.

Jacobs expects a difficult encounter but stressed that the team’s main objective is to secure a positive result on the road.

“The next fixture is Kruger United, the new boys in the league,” said Jacobs.

“For us, we have to build on the performance from Saturday. It’s a good result, good performance. We know it’s going to be a tricky fixture on Tuesday, and for us, our main objective was to recover. But our main objective is to get ready and ensure we get the three points on the road.”
